Java Excel导出(包含图片) —— Easypoi
Easypoi官网文档:http://doc.wupaas.com/docs/easypoi/easypoi-1c0u6ksp2r091
一、添加 依赖
<dependency>
<groupId>cn.afterturn</groupId>
<artifactId>easypoi-base</artifactId>
<version>4.4.0</version>
</dependency>
<dependency>
<groupId>cn.afterturn</groupId>
<artifactId>easypoi-web</artifactId>
<version>4.4.0</version>
</dependency>
<dependency>
<groupId>cn.afterturn</groupId>
<artifactId>easypoi-annotation</artifactId>
<version>4.4.0</version>
</dependency>
二、给实体类中需要导出的字段添加注解 @Excel
@Data
public class ExportEntity {
private Long id;
@Excel(name = "名称",orderNum = "1",width = 20)
private String name;
@Excel(name = "年龄",orderNum = "2",width=20)
private String age;
@Excel(name = "性别",orderNum = "3",width=20)
private String sex;
//type 1文本 2图片 3函数 10数字 默认1
@Excel(name = "头像",orderNum = "4",type = 2,width=15,height = 10)
private